Can be... Too close and obviously it will melt and/or the acrylic can craze and weaken... Too far away and you will have an unbalanced lighting effect. You may want to have another piece of acrylic made that matches exactly like your top and then space it 1/4" or so above your tank. Then it would act like a heat shield and any damage done would be to the extra acrylic, not the tank.

This was suggested to me when I was setting my tank up and well... I still have not got around to doing it
